Consent Agenda Item <br /> IN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A <br /> DEP <br /> ARTMENT OF UTILITY SERVICES <br /> Date: July 1, 2016 <br /> To: Jason E. Brown, County Administrator <br /> From: Arjuna Weragoda, Capital Projects M r ko <br /> Through: Vincent Burke, Director of Utilities <br /> 6) <br /> Subject: Approval to Cover Costs Affiliated with Louisiana Ave Force Main <br /> DESCRIPTIONS AND CONDITIONS: <br /> In the fall of 2014, staff met with the City of Sebastian, the Sebastian Chapter of the VFW and The <br /> Sebastian Chapter of the American Legion regarding the possible connection to the County's sewer <br /> system. The existing septic systems serving the two properties were failing. <br /> ANALYSIS: <br /> During the meeting, the City of Sebastian agreed to contribute $50,000 in City grant funds to connect <br /> the two commercial properties to County sewer. In the best interest of the County due to timing, costs <br /> and environmental concerns, staff agreed to cover the County's share of the project at the completion <br /> of construction. That work entailed the design and construction of an extension to an existing force <br /> main 196 linear feet to accommodate service to the two properties and future potential connections <br /> along Louisiana Ave. Specifics of the hiring of the engineer and contractor were left up to the VFW and <br /> American Legion. Now that construction is complete and the properties are served by county sewer, <br /> the County's costs for design and construction total $11,329. <br /> `FUNDING: <br /> Funds for this project are derived from capital funding. Capital fund revenues are generated from <br /> impact fees. Furthermore, new customers have created the need for the expansion or construction of <br /> the facilities, and those customers will benefit from this project. <br /> ACCOUNT NO.: <br /> Description Account Number Amount <br /> Louisiana Ave. Force Main 472-169000-16522 $11,329.00 <br /> RECOMMENDATION: <br /> Staff recommends that The Board of County Commissioners approve the expenditure for the expansion <br /> of the Louisiana Ave. force main in order to serve the American <br /> Legion and VFW.
